ORDER signed by District Judge Troy L. Nunley on 12/4/15 ORDERING that the findings and recommendations filed October 6, 2015 are adopted; Respondent's motion to dismiss (ECF No. 56 ) is denied with the exception of the judicial notice sub-claim of Claim 2; and Respondent is directed to file an answer to the amended petition (ECF No. 37 ) within sixty days; and Petitioner's reply, if any, shall be filed and served within thirty days after the service of the answer.
